الملخص EN

Investigating the molecular evolution of human genome has paved the way to understand genetic adaptation of humans to the environmental changes and corresponding complex diseases.

In this review, we discussed the historical origin of genetic diversity among human populations, the evolutionary driving forces that can affect genetic diversity among populations, and the effects of human movement into new environments and gene flow on population genetic diversity.

Furthermore, we presented the role of natural selection on genetic diversity and complex diseases.

Then we reviewed the disadvantageous consequences of historical selection events in modern time and their relation to the development of complex diseases.

In addition, we discussed the effect of consanguinity on the incidence of complex diseases in human populations.

Finally, we presented the latest information about the role of ancient genes acquired from interbreeding with ancient hominids in the development of complex diseases.
